Another goal in Rock's strategy was to become more "Saturn-like." He moved the division toward "value pricing - offering a particular car with certain options at a specific discounted price" and getting that price without "haggling" with customers. Much of Rock's strategy rested on the success of emerging product lines: Aurora, Bravada, Ciera, Achieva, and a totally redone Cutlass. By that time, Rock hoped to reach the final goal in his plan: his retirement to the wilds of Montana. This strategy did bring in younger buyers, but not in the numbers that Oldsmobile had hoped. "Despite attempts to resurrect Olds with a new lineup and aggressive retail incentives, it sold only 265,878 vehicles during the first eleven months of 2000, putting it on pace for its worst sales year since 1952" (Miller). Oldsmobile production ended with the 2004 models. It is interesting to note that in 2003, auto auction company Kruse International named the 1972 Oldsmobile Cutlass W-30 4-4-2 convertible muscle car one of the most collectible American cars (Valdes-Dapena).
